Transaction 89a4bf2814fb88dee6356a5772f65f0ec8780654b99139956c219bd0f85da37d
1 Input
1 Output
-
89a4bf2814fb88dee6356a5772f65f0ec8780654b99139956c219bd0f85da37d:0
- value
- 64530
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 edf3db66206cf6a664dbca29f6e937529f4bfee6 OP_EQUAL
- address
- 3PPCCVRTCbGzX2hYdJKwKt2SeuDfUzQw8H